The National Monuments Record of Wales records Blaen-Plwyf Welsh Calvinistic Methodist, Pontllanio, Blaenplwyf as Chapel from the Post Medieval period. The saved point comes from the official national record. Inclusion does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
Blaen-Plwyf Welsh Calvinistic Methodist Chapel, near Pontllanio, was built in the 19th century by members of the Calvinistic Methodist tradition. It reflects the Nonconformist religious revival in Wales and served as an important center for Welsh-speaking worship and community life.
